This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

LAUNCHXL-CC3235SF: 关于CC3235SF烧录问题?

Part Number: LAUNCHXL-CC3235SF
Other Parts Discussed in Thread: UNIFLASH

请问我在板子上换了个主控芯片,但是重新进行烧录时出现了以下错误,也用UNIFLASH改了development模式并烧了进去,但是还是不能进行DEBUG,请问是什么原因呢?

  • 看下关于这个错误的说明,可能时连接线有问题或者接触不良等

    This error means the JTAG debugger is unable to access the core or device on the board.

    Technically speaking, this happens if the JTAG debugger fails to access an ICEPick register (exceptions are MSP430, Stellaris and some C2000 Wireless connectivity and Digital Power MCUs, which do not have an ICEPICK). If the ICEPick driver reports this error immediately upon connect, it's likely a hard fail with the JTAG connection itself (loose cables or connections, etc.). However, if the error happens later in the debug session the reasons are different (perhaps the reliability of the JTAG connection due to noise, or improper firmware that causes the device to power cycle or reset, etc.).

    This issue can also manifest itself if the Debug Probe senses the scan path is broken. Some troubleshooting tips can be found at the section Invalid data read back below.

    In certain scenarios the loaded code may cause issues with the normal connection and/or execution. In this case, check the troubleshooting tips in the error Invalid device ID below.

    Additional tips to properly debug and correct this error are also in the section Troubleshooting the connect phase above.


        Error connecting to the target:
        (Error -2131 @ 0x0)
        Unable to access device register. Reset the device, and retry the operation. If
        error persists, confirm configuration, power-cycle the board, and/or try
        more reliable JTAG settings (e.g. lower TCLK).
  • 连接线是买开发板自带的USB线,之前都是可以用的,应该不是连接线的问题,而接触也不太可能,因为都拔插过几次进行测试了,依旧会出现这种问题,请问应该怎么处理呢?之前也是更换了开发板上的主控就会出现这种问题,而开发板自带的主控就不会,这是什么原因呢?

  • 将更换后连接图传上来

  • 我们的板通过连接开发板的TDI TDO TCK TMS RST VDD GND TX RX,然后通过开发板将程序烧录到我们的板子上,之前通过开发板上的主控芯片换到我们的板子上的时候是可以进行烧录的,但是换了新的芯片后就出现问题了。

  • 之前通过开发板上的主控芯片换到我们的板子上的时候是可以进行烧录的,但是换了新的芯片后就出现问题了。

    你要检查焊接有没有问题

    你的连线看起来不是很好,我不确定它们是否有问题,一个建议:初始测试板应保留必要的测试、调试接口

  • 换了个主控芯片,用UNIFLASH进行烧录时出现了以下错误,请问是什么原因呢?

  • 和上面一样,检查连线或焊接,用Uniflash尤其注意UART的连线